southernfriedscience.com
Fun Science FRIEDay – Drug Resistant Bacteria, The Movie
In today’s FSF we bring you both a jaw dropping, and somewhat terrifying cinematic visualization of how bacteria evolve resistance to antibiotics, and overtime can become super bugs immune to…